Output d815301e7c403c7c34e13eb8f4c7c0b984bd087edbd4f9f92ec919ff1eb01a34:71

value
8906
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 dd1fc5ec223ae0b1f883362312de5e7afa9090c522c0781f300db285b4f52cf9
address
bc1pm50utmpz8tstr7yrxc339hj70tafpyx9ytq8s8espkegtd849nusjpfmmt
transaction
d815301e7c403c7c34e13eb8f4c7c0b984bd087edbd4f9f92ec919ff1eb01a34
spent
true